Original Post

So I'm (29M), and my best friend, let's call him Alex (30M), recently approached me with a business proposition. We've known each other for over a decade, and I considered him my ride-or-die until he did something that shattered my trust.

About a year ago, I confided in Alex about personal struggles I was facing, trusting him to keep it between us. However, he ended up sharing those intimate details with our entire friend group, causing me a lot of embarrassment and hurt.

We went through a rough patch, but eventually, he apologized and I decided to forgive him, though our friendship hasn't been the same. Fast forward to now, Alex wants us to partner on a business venture that he claims will be incredibly lucrative.

[ADVERTISEMENT]

I'm torn because on one hand, I know he's a smart businessman and we could succeed, but on the other hand, I can't shake the feeling of betrayal and wonder if he'll do it again. I'm hesitant to dive into a high-stakes project with someone who broke my trust so deeply.

Would I be the a*****e for refusing to collaborate with my best friend on this business idea, even though it could be a great opportunity?
